Chacalluta International Airport (Aeródromo de Chacalluta Arica) (IATA: ARI, ICAO: SCAR) is an airport serving the city of Arica, capital of the Arica Province in the northern Arica y Parinacota Region of Chile. It is 18.5 kilometres (11.5 mi) northwest of the city and 1 kilometre (0.62 mi) south of the border with Peru, adjacent to the village of Villa Frontera.
